bestiarian
English
Noun
bestiarian (plural bestiarians)
- (dated, rare) A person who upholds the rights of animals; especially an antivivisectionist.

vestiarian
English
Etymology
See vestiary.
Adjective
vestiarian (not comparable)
- Of or pertaining to a vestiary or vestments.
